High-quality solar modules should meet IEC 61215 for durability (1000h damp heat, ±1000Pa dynamic load), UL 61730 for safety (≤50mA wet leakage), JET UV test (2000h at 15kWh/m²), and PID resistance (≤5% attenuation at 85%RH, -1000V, 72h) to ensure long-term performance. Developed by ASTM International, ASTM E2848 provides a standardized method for measuring and normalizing the output of a PV system over a multi-day test window, typically five or more consecutive clear-sky days. Capacity testing is one of the most important steps in verifying the performance of a solar project before final handoff. Two key tools in this process are ASTM E2939 and ASTM E2848 —standards that work. This test method is mainly used for acceptance testing of newly installed photovol-taic. Conducted over several clear-sky days, it collects high-frequency power and environmental data, filters out anomalies, and applies regression modeling to normalize.
